Description
Halal Mutton Karahi is a traditional Pakistani dish made with tender mutton cooked in a rich and spicy tomato-based sauce.
Ingredients

- 1 kg mutton, cut into pieces
- 4 tablespoons oil
- 2 large onions, chopped
- 2 tomatoes, chopped
- 2 green chilies, slit
- 1 tablespoon ginger-garlic paste
- 1 tablespoon red chili powder
- 1 teaspoon turmeric powder
- 1 tablespoon garam masala
- Salt to taste
- Fresh coriander, for garnish
Instructions
- Heat oil in a karahi or deep pan over medium heat.
- Add chopped onions and sauté until golden brown.
- Stir in ginger-garlic paste and cook for a minute.
- Add mutton pieces and cook until browned.
- Add tomatoes, green chilies, and spices. Mix well.
- Add water to cover the mutton and bring to a boil.
- Reduce heat, cover, and simmer until mutton is tender.
- Once cooked, sprinkle garam masala and cook for another 5 minutes.
- Garnish with fresh coriander before serving.
Notes
- Serve hot with naan or rice.
- Adjust spice levels to your preference.
- Marinating mutton for a few hours enhances flavor.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 1 hour 30 minutes
- Category: Main Course
- Method: Stovetop
- Cuisine: Pakistani
